The original bullring called Las Arenas de Barcelona was inaugurated in 1900 and was the second of 3 bullfighting rings built in Barcelona. The plaza had a capacity for nearly 15,000 spectators. During the 1970s, as bullfighting became less popular, the arena faced declining attendance and finally closed in 1977..

The start of the Arenas. Back in 1900, the Arenas de Barcelona opened its doors. The architect was Catalan, named August Font i Carreras. Its design was Moorish-inspired and has lots of colourful features and grand, horse-shoe shaped entrance. Reports suggest that the original building could seat 16,000 spectators.

Las Arenas de Barcelona is a commercial shopping complex located in Plaça España. The structure was first used as a bullfighting arena but was reconstructed and designed into a commercial centre in March 2011 by Richard Rogers. Arenas de Barcelona is now a shopping, sports and music centre with a 360 rooftop view of the city..

The Arenas (Arenes in Catalan) was built between 1889 and 1900 as the Plaça de Toros de les Arenes, the bullring of Barcelona. It was designed by the Catalan architect August Font i Carreras in a Moorish style, with a monumental horseshoe shaped entrance decorated with colorful tiles.
